Sarah Goode?

First African American woman to receive a patent, designed furniture and received a patent for a fold-away bed

What language do the words kimono and futon come from?

Both words come from Japanese. According to the online dictionary Babylon their meaning is:kimono: n. long Japanese robe which is worn by both men and women; dressing gown, long robe which is fastened with a beltfuton: n. type of Japanese fold-out sofa bed; type of Japanese mattress

How do you miter the corner in bed?

take up 12 inches of the sheet at the edge about 45 degrees, place it at the top of the bed, fold under the remaining sheet. take the sheet you have place on top of the bed, and fold it under the bed. do the same for the other corners.

What is the origin of the word origami?

It is a Japanese word meaning fold paper - ori is 'fold' and gami is 'paper'
